Newest bracketology
Charlie Crème still has our ladies as a 15 seed playing in Austin. At the moment this seems appropriate since most of the leaders in the midmajor conferences have better RPI's then we do. We will likely move up a spot (maybe even 2), since there are likely to be some upsets in conference tournaments. Of course, that is the dependent on there not being an upset in the Sun Belt tournament.
